Fundamentals: What Are Bond Tokens?

Bond tokens are digital representations of traditional bonds, issued and transacted on blockchain or distributed ledger technology (DLT) platforms. Like conventional bonds, bond tokens signify a debt obligation wherein the issuer promises to make periodic interest (coupon) payments and repay the principal upon maturity. However, instead of relying on physical certificates or conventional digital ledgers, ownership, transfer, and compliance records are managed through blockchain-based tokens.

Structurally, bond tokens encapsulate key bond information such as principal amount, coupon rate, frequency of payments, maturity date, and issuer details within the token's smart contract or metadata. Each token may represent a whole bond or a fractional claim to a larger bond issuance, allowing for more flexible investment sizes.

Bond tokens differ from other types of tokens, such as utility tokens (which grant access to services) or equity tokens (representing company shares). Their functionality is specifically linked to debt financing, making them subject to different regulatory and risk profiles compared to other digital assets. The key distinction between bond tokens and other tokenized assets lies in their intrinsic link to traditional debt markets, while maintaining the programmability and tradability characteristic of digital assets.

The Mechanics of Bond Tokenization

The bond tokenization process begins with the issuer, who creates a digital version of a traditional bond using a smart contract on a blockchain platform. All relevant bond terms, including principal, coupon rate, payment schedule, maturity, and issuer details, are encoded into the smart contract, ensuring automated execution and transparency.

Once issued, the bond tokens are distributed to investors, either through a private offering, a public sale, or placement on a regulated digital asset exchange. Blockchain's decentralized nature facilitates global access, allowing a wider investor base to participate, and fractionalization enables investors to purchase smaller portions, improving liquidity and accessibility.

Trading of bond tokens occurs peer-to-peer or on digital asset exchanges, with transfers recorded on the blockchain to ensure immutability and transparency. Secondary markets can facilitate liquidity and price discovery, which has traditionally been limited in conventional bond markets. Coupon payments are automatically disbursed to token holders according to the terms programmed into the smart contract. Upon reaching maturity, the bond tokens' underlying principal is redeemed, often automatically, returning invested capital to holders.

Throughout this cycle, blockchain's immutable and transparent ledger provides a real-time, auditable record of all activities-from issuance and trading to coupon payments and redemption. Smart contracts automate compliance and settlement processes, reducing operational risk and transaction costs. This combination streamlines lifecycle management and offers a higher level of efficiency compared to traditional, manual systems.

Benefits of Bond Tokens Over Traditional Bonds

Bond tokens offer a range of benefits over conventional bonds, leveraging blockchain's features to enhance efficiency, accessibility, and security. Firstly, blockchain-based issuance and trading reduce settlement times from days to minutes, significantly lowering transaction costs and operational risks. Automated smart contracts minimize human error and streamline compliance, enabling faster and more transparent processes.

Fractionalization is another key advantage, allowing investors to purchase partial interests in large bond issuances. This opens the market to a broader audience and enhances liquidity, making bonds accessible to retail investors who may not meet high entry minimums in traditional markets. Global digital access means that investors from varied jurisdictions can participate, accelerating capital formation for issuers and offering diversification for investors.

Enhanced security arises from blockchain's decentralized structure, reducing the risk of fraud, unauthorized alterations, or loss of asset records. Transparency is also improved, as blockchain maintains an immutable, time-stamped record of all transactions, ensuring trust among all parties. Real-world pilots, such as government and corporate bond tokenizations in Asia and Europe, have demonstrated notable reductions in settlement times and expansion of investor bases, highlighting the transformative potential of bond tokens.

Challenges and Risks

Despite their potential, bond tokens face several challenges and risks. One major concern is regulatory uncertainty, as different jurisdictions offer varying levels of guidance and acceptance for tokenized securities. Navigating these inconsistencies can complicate cross-border offerings and compliance.

Technological limitations also exist, such as scalability, interoperability between different blockchains, and the need for robust, audit-ready smart contracts. Security risks, including vulnerabilities in smart contract code and the potential for cyberattacks, remain a concern, especially in cases of poorly executed implementations.

Adoption is another hurdle. Market participants-issuers, investors, and intermediaries-require education, infrastructure upgrades, and a shift in operational practices to embrace bond tokens fully. There is also the challenge of integrating bond tokens with existing financial systems and processes, which may involve complex legal and technical adjustments.

The legal and compliance framework for bond tokens is evolving rapidly but remains fragmented across jurisdictions. Globally, regulators are working to adapt existing securities laws to accommodate digital assets while ensuring investor protection and market integrity. Key markets such as the European Union, United States, and several Asian countries have issued guidance or launched regulatory sandboxes to facilitate experimentation under controlled conditions.

Know-Your-Customer (KYC) and Anti-Money Laundering (AML) compliance are central requirements for issuers and platforms. Blockchain's transparency can aid in these processes, but platforms must implement robust onboarding and monitoring systems to meet regulatory standards.

In many countries, tokenized bonds are considered traditional securities, subject to similar registration, disclosure, and reporting obligations. However, some jurisdictions treat bond tokens differently, with specific regulations or exemptions applied. This patchwork creates challenges for cross-border offerings and requires issuers and investors to stay informed and adaptable.

The emerging legal landscape also addresses new operational risks, such as the enforceability of smart contracts and legal recognition of digital asset ownership. As regulators become more familiar with tokenized securities, clearer guidelines and harmonization efforts are expected to reduce uncertainty and support broader adoption.

Case Studies: Real-World Examples of Bond Tokens

Several notable projects have demonstrated the feasibility and benefits of bond tokenization. One case involves a European government that issued a short-term sovereign bond on a blockchain platform, allowing investors to purchase digital tokens representing portions of the total issuance. The process streamlined issuance, with settlement completed within hours rather than days, and enabled broader participation by lowering entry thresholds.

In Asia, a private bank issued tokenized corporate bonds on a public blockchain, utilizing smart contracts for automated coupon payments and compliance checks. The platform provided real-time visibility into bond ownership and reduced back-office workloads, serving institutional and retail investors alike.

Another example includes a pilot by a multinational corporation, which issued a tokenized green bond to fund sustainable projects. Token holders received digitally tracked coupon payments, and environmental impact reporting was integrated directly into the blockchain for enhanced accountability. Each case underlines key lessons: operational efficiency, transparency, and expanded investor participation are possible, but custom legal, technical, and regulatory solutions are essential for each environment.

Bond Tokens and Decentralized Finance (DeFi)

The intersection of bond tokens and decentralized finance (DeFi) holds significant promise for the evolution of capital markets. Bond tokens can be integrated into DeFi protocols, enabling new functionalities such as instant lending, borrowing, or collateralization using tokenized fixed-income securities.

By representing traditional debt instruments as blockchain-based tokens, DeFi platforms can offer automated trading, liquidity pools, and decentralized exchanges for bonds, potentially transforming how fixed-income products are accessed and managed. This integration may also introduce novel features-such as real-time pricing and programmatic investment strategies-that were previously difficult or impossible in conventional markets.

Going forward, collaboration between traditional financial institutions and DeFi innovators is expected to increase, with experimentation focused on regulatory-compliant platforms and robust investor protections. As this ecosystem matures, the boundaries between traditional bond markets and decentralized finance may become increasingly blurred, opening new opportunities for issuers and investors.
